British Royal Navy Lt. Dave Ellis, the deputy engineer officer for her Majesty's Ship Ark Royal, a BRN aircraft carrier, discusses planning with Chief Warrant Officer 2 Thomas E. Rhame, the maintenance/material control officer for Marine Attack Squadron 542 and CWO Leon R. Jenson, an avionics officer with VMA-542. More than 100 Marines from VMA-542 and 223 embarked the HMS Ark Royal May 15, 2010, to conduct Capella Stike, a multinational training exercise with our British counterparts. "This is the biggest unit we've had aboard the HMS Ark Royal," said Ellis.
